About Stafford Middle School
Stafford Middle School is a regular public school serving students in grades six through eight. Located in Stafford Springs, Connecticut, the school has an enrollment of 301 students and boasts a student-teacher ratio of 10:1, ensuring that each student receives personalized attention from its team of 30 full-time teachers. The school’s MySchoolScout rating is 5.5 out of 10, placing it in the 47th percentile among Connecticut schools based on state rankings.
Academically, Stafford Middle School has room for growth, with 48% of students proficient or above in ELA/Reading and 35% proficient or above in Math. These scores indicate areas where the school is focusing on enhancing student development and achievement. The setting of the school is unique, situated at the edge of an urban area within a town, offering students both rural and urban experiences.
Stafford Middle School serves as a vital educational hub for its community, fostering academic progress and personal growth in its diverse student body.

Performance Trends
Math proficiency has declined from 44% (2019) to 38% (2022). Reading/ELA proficiency has remained stable from 53% (2019) to 52% (2022).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Stafford Middle School has a median household income of $96,944. It is an area where 27%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$246,600, with a median rent of $1,122/month. The local poverty rate of 6.7% is relatively low. The average commute for residents is 27 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
